WordPress mu, Özel Yazılım mı? Doğru Seçim Rehberi
Bir web sitesi kurmaya ya da mevcut dijital altyapınızı yenilemeye karar verdiniz. Önünüzde iki ana yol var: WordPress gibi hazır bir içerik yönetim sistemi (CMS) kullanmak ya da sıfırdan özel yazılım geliştirmek. Bu iki seçenek arasındaki fark, sadece teknik bir tercih değil; aynı zamanda uzun vadeli bir iş stratejisi kararıdır. Bütçeniz, büyüme hedefleriniz, ekip yapınız ve teknik kapasiteniz bu kararı doğrudan etkiler. Bu rehberde her iki seçeneği maliyet, performans, güvenlik, esneklik ve ölçeklenebilirlik açısından derinlemesine ele alıyoruz.
WordPress Nedir?
WordPress, 2003 yılında Matt Mullenweg ve Mike Little tarafından geliştirilen, bugün dünya genelinde tüm web sitelerinin yaklaşık %43'üne güç veren açık kaynaklı bir içerik yönetim sistemidir. PHP tabanlı bu platform, kullanıcıların teknik bilgiye sahip olmadan web sitesi oluşturmasına, içerik yönetmesine ve yayımlamasına olanak tanır. Binlerce hazır tema ve eklenti ekosistemi sayesinde bir blog sitesinden kurumsal bir e-ticaret platformuna kadar geniş bir yelpazede kullanılabilir.
WordPress'in iki farklı versiyonu bulunur: WordPress.com (barındırma dahil, sınırlı özelleştirme) ve WordPress.org (kendi sunucunuza kurulum, tam kontrol). Profesyonel kullanım için genellikle WordPress.org tercih edilir çünkü eklenti ve tema özgürlüğü tam anlamıyla bu versiyonda yaşanır.
WordPress'in Avantajları
- Hızlı Kurulum ve Düşük Başlangıç Maliyeti: WordPress ile temel bir kurumsal web sitesini birkaç saat içinde hayata geçirebilirsiniz. Hazır temalar ve eklentiler sayesinde teknik bilgisi sınırlı kişiler bile profesyonel görünümlü siteler oluşturabilir.
- Geniş Eklenti Ekosistemi: 60.000'den fazla ücretsiz eklenti ve binlerce premium eklenti mevcut. SEO, güvenlik, önbellekleme, e-ticaret gibi ihtiyaçların büyük çoğunluğunu eklentilerle karşılayabilirsiniz.
- Büyük Topluluk Desteği: Milyonlarca kullanıcı ve geliştirici topluluğu sayesinde karşılaştığınız hemen her soruna çözüm bulmak oldukça kolaydır. Forumlar, belge arşivleri ve eğitim kaynakları son derece zengindir.
- SEO Dostu Yapı: Yoast SEO, Rank Math gibi güçlü eklentilerle arama motoru optimizasyonunu kolayca yönetebilirsiniz. Kalıcı bağlantı yapısı, XML site haritası ve meta veri yönetimi hazır gelir.
- Kolay İçerik Yönetimi: Gutenberg blok editörü sayesinde teknik bilgiye gerek kalmadan zengin içerikler oluşturabilir, görseller ekleyebilir ve sayfaları düzenleyebilirsiniz.
- Geniş Geliştirici Havuzu: WordPress bilen geliştiriciye ulaşmak kolaydır. Freelancer ya da ajans seçiminde geniş bir havuz bulunur ve fiyatlar rekabetçidir.
WordPress'in Dezavantajları
- Güvenlik Açıkları: Popülerliği nedeniyle WordPress, siber saldırıların en çok hedef aldığı platformların başında gelir. Güncellenmeyen eklentiler ve temalar ciddi güvenlik açıkları yaratır.
- Performans Sorunları: Çok sayıda eklenti kullanıldığında site hızı dramatik biçimde düşebilir. Yüksek trafikli sitelerde doğru yapılandırma olmadan performans sıkıntıları yaşanır.
- Özelleştirme Sınırları: Çok karmaşık ya da özgün iş mantığı gerektiren projelerde WordPress yeterli kalmaz. Eklentilerin çakışması, kod karmaşıklığı ve tema kısıtlamaları yaratıcılığınızı sınırlayabilir.
- Sürekli Güncelleme Zorunluluğu: Çekirdek güncellemeler, tema güncellemeleri ve eklenti güncellemeleri düzenli olarak yapılmazsa site kırılgan hale gelir. Güncellemeler bazen mevcut işlevleri bozabilir.
- Teknik Borç Birikimi: Zamanla biriken eklentiler ve özelleştirmeler, sitenin bakımını zorlaştırır ve yavaşlatır. Temiz, verimli bir kod tabanı yerine karmaşık bir yapı oluşabilir.
Özel Yazılım Nedir?
Özel yazılım, işletmenizin özgün ihtiyaçlarına göre sıfırdan tasarlanan ve geliştirilen dijital çözümleri ifade eder. Hazır bir şablona bağlı kalmaksızın, iş süreçlerinize birebir uyan bir sistem inşa edilir. Özel yazılım geliştirme sürecinde kullanılan teknoloji yığını, veri tabanı yapısı, kullanıcı arayüzü ve iş mantığının tamamı sizin gereksinimlerinize göre belirlenir.
Özel yazılım projeleri; web uygulamaları, mobil uygulamalar, API entegrasyonları, ERP sistemleri, CRM platformları ve e-ticaret altyapıları gibi geniş bir yelpazede karşımıza çıkar. React, Vue, Angular gibi modern frontend teknolojileri ve Node.js, Python, Laravel gibi backend çerçeveleri kullanılarak geliştirilen bu sistemler, işletmenizin tam anlamıyla sahibi olduğu dijital mülklerdir.
Özel Yazılımın Avantajları
- Tam Esneklik ve Kontrol: İş süreçlerinize özel olarak tasarlandığı için hiçbir hazır çözümün sunamayacağı düzeyde esneklik sağlar. Her özellik, her ekran ve her iş akışı tam istediğiniz gibi çalışır.
- Üstün Performans: Gereksiz kod, kullanılmayan eklentiler ve ek yük olmadan geliştirildiği için özel yazılımlar genellikle çok daha hızlı çalışır. Optimize edilmiş veri tabanı sorguları ve temiz kod mimarisi fark yaratır.
- Güçlü Güvenlik: Yaygın saldırı vektörlerine karşı daha az hedef teşkil eder. Güvenlik önlemleri projeye özel olarak tasarlanır; standart açıklar otomatik olarak istismar edilemez.
- Ölçeklenebilirlik: Kullanıcı tabanınız ve iş hacminiz büyüdükçe sisteminizi kolayca ölçeklendirebilirsiniz. Yük dengeleme, mikro servis mimarisi ve bulut entegrasyonları projeye başından dahil edilebilir.
- Rekabet Avantajı: Rakiplerinizin kullanamayacağı özgün özellikler ve iş zekası araçları geliştirerek pazarda farklılaşabilirsiniz.
- Uzun Vadeli Maliyet Avantajı: Başlangıç maliyeti yüksek görünse de uzun vadede lisans ücretleri, premium eklenti maliyetleri ve güvenlik açığı düzeltme masrafları ortadan kalkar.
Özel Yazılımın Dezavantajları
- Yüksek Başlangıç Maliyeti: Özellikle küçük işletmeler için başlangıç yatırımı caydırıcı olabilir. İyi bir ekip ve kapsamlı bir proje için on binlerce dolar bütçe gerekebilir.
- Uzun Geliştirme Süreci: Analizden yayına kadar geçen süre, basit projeler için bile birkaç ay sürebilir. Bu süre zarfında rakipleriniz piyasada daha hızlı hareket edebilir.
- Süregelen Bakım İhtiyacı: Yazılımın sürdürülebilirliği için düzenli güncelleme ve teknik bakım gerekir. Geliştirici bağımlılığı oluşabilir.
- Daha Az Hazır Destek: WordPress topluluğunun sağladığı geniş destek ağına sahip değilsiniz. Sorunlar için kendi teknik ekibinize ya da geliştirici firmanıza başvurmanız gerekir.
Maliyet Karşılaştırması
Maliyet analizi yapılırken hem başlangıç hem de toplam sahip olma maliyeti (TCO) göz önünde bulundurulmalıdır.
WordPress Maliyetleri: Temel bir WordPress sitesi için hosting (yıllık 500–3.000 TL), domain (yıllık 200–500 TL), premium tema (tek seferlik 500–3.000 TL) ve gerekli premium eklentiler (yıllık 1.000–10.000 TL) başlıca gider kalemleridir. Tasarım ve geliştirme için ajans ya da freelancer ücreti 5.000 ile 50.000 TL arasında değişebilir. Yıllık bakım maliyetleri ise genellikle 2.000–15.000 TL arasındadır.
Özel Yazılım Maliyetleri: Başlangıç geliştirme maliyeti projenin kapsamına göre 30.000 TL ile 500.000 TL+ arasında uzanabilir. Ancak aylık lisans ücreti, çoğul premium eklenti bedeli ve ölçek dışı kalan hosting giderleriniz büyük ölçüde ortadan kalkar. Üç ila beş yıllık bir perspektiften bakıldığında, orta ve büyük ölçekli işletmeler için özel yazılımın TCO'su çoğunlukla WordPress'e yakın ya da daha düşük çıkmaktadır.
Güvenlik Karşılaştırması
WordPress, dünyada en çok saldırıya uğrayan platform unvanını taşır. Bunun temel nedeni popülerliğidir; milyonlarca site aynı kodla çalıştığı için bir açık bulunduğunda toplu saldırılar gerçekleşebilir. Güncel tutulmayan eklentiler özellikle risk yaratır. Buna karşın Wordfence, Sucuri gibi güvenlik eklentileri ve doğru yapılandırmayla risk önemli ölçüde azaltılabilir.
Özel yazılımda ise güvenlik, projenin en başından katmanlı biçimde tasarlanır. Standart WordPress açıklarının hiçbiri doğrudan geçerli olmaz. Güvenli kodlama pratikleri, giriş doğrulama, şifreleme ve özel güvenlik duvarı yapılandırmalarıyla üst düzey koruma sağlanır. Bununla birlikte, zayıf geliştirme pratikleri özel yazılımda da güvenlik açıklarına yol açabileceğinden deneyimli bir geliştirici ekibiyle çalışmak kritik önem taşır.
Performans Karşılaştırması
Optimize edilmiş bir WordPress sitesi iyi performans gösterebilir. WP Rocket, LiteSpeed Cache gibi önbellekleme eklentileri, CDN entegrasyonu ve doğru hosting seçimiyle Google Core Web Vitals skorlarınızı yükseltmek mümkündür. Ancak çok sayıda eklenti, ağır tema ve optimize edilmemiş görseller ciddi yavaşlamalara neden olabilir.
Özel yazılımda performans optimizasyonu projenin DNA'sına işlenir. Gereksiz veri tabanı sorguları, ağır kütüphaneler ve yükleme süresini uzatan unsurlar baştan elenir. Sonuç olarak benzer içeriklerde özel yazılım genellikle %30–70 daha hızlı yükleme süreleri sunar; bu da hem kullanıcı deneyimini hem de SEO sıralamalarını olumlu etkiler.
Ölçeklenebilirlik
WordPress, belirli bir trafik eşiğine kadar rahatlıkla ölçeklenebilir. Ancak günlük milyonlarca ziyaretçi alan büyük platformlar için WordPress mimarisi sınırlarına dayanmaya başlar. Bu noktada pahalı özel hosting çözümleri ve kapsamlı performans optimizasyonları gerekir.
Özel yazılım ise yatay ve dikey ölçeklendirme için baştan tasarlanabilir. Kubernetes, Docker ve bulut servisleri (AWS, GCP, Azure) ile sisteminizi ihtiyacınıza göre anlık olarak büyütüp küçültebilirsiniz. Mikro servis mimarisi sayesinde sistemin bir bölümünü geliştirmek diğerlerini etkilemez.
Hangi Durumda Hangisini Seçmelisiniz?
WordPress Tercih Edilmeli
- Blog, haber sitesi ya da içerik odaklı bir platform kuruyorsanız
- Bütçeniz kısıtlı ve hızla hayata geçmeniz gerekiyorsa
- Standart bir kurumsal tanıtım sitesi yeterliyse
- WooCommerce ile küçük veya orta ölçekli bir e-ticaret sitesi yeterliyse
- Teknik ekibiniz sınırlıysa ve eklenti ekosisteminden yararlanmak istiyorsanız
- İçerikleri sık sık kendi başınıza güncellemeniz gerekiyorsa
Özel Yazılım Tercih Edilmeli
- Rakiplerinizden farklılaşmanızı sağlayacak özgün iş mantığı gerekiyorsa
- Yüksek trafik, karmaşık kullanıcı rolleri ya da büyük veri yönetimi söz konusuysa
- Mevcut ERP, CRM veya muhasebe sistemlerinizle derin entegrasyon gerekiyorsa
- Güvenlik ve veri gizliliği kritik bir gereksiniminizse (finans, sağlık, hukuk sektörleri)
- Uzun vadeli büyüme planlarınız var ve kalıcı bir dijital altyapı kurmak istiyorsanız
- Aylık abonelik ve lisans maliyetlerinden kurtulmak istiyorsanız
Hibrit Yaklaşım: İkisinin En İyi Yanları
Bazı projeler için hem WordPress hem de özel yazılımın güçlü yanlarını bir arada kullanan hibrit bir yaklaşım mantıklı olabilir. Örneğin, web tasarım ve içerik yönetimi için WordPress kullanılırken, çekirdek iş uygulaması (rezervasyon motoru, özel dashboard, entegrasyon katmanı) özel olarak geliştirilebilir. Bu yaklaşım hem hızlı içerik yönetiminin kolaylığını hem de özgün iş mantığının gücünü sunar.
Sonuç
WordPress ve özel yazılım arasındaki seçim, doğru ve yanlış cevabı olmayan bir karardır; doğru olan, sizin ihtiyaçlarınıza en uygun olandır. Kısa vadeli düşünüldüğünde WordPress hız ve maliyet açısından avantajlıdır. Uzun vadeli ve büyük ölçekli düşünüldüğünde ise özel yazılım yatırımı genellikle daha sürdürülebilir ve karlı bir tercih haline gelir.
SRN Dijital olarak her iki alanda da kapsamlı deneyime sahibiz. İhtiyaç analizinden proje teslimine kadar sizinle birlikte en doğru teknik kararı almanıza destek oluyoruz. Projenizi değerlendirmemizi ister misiniz?
Profesyonel Desteğe mi İhtiyacınız Var?
SRN Dijital ekibi olarak dijitalleşme sürecinizin her adımında yanınızdayız.